Tolerating Ourselves to Death

Some of the deadliest threats to a church never come from outside its walls. In the fourth of Christ’s seven letters, Jesus speaks to a church that is growing, serving, and loving well, and He still confronts it. The problem is what the church tolerates. Executive Pastor Greg Bath opens Revelation 2:18-29 and shows how tolerated sin can hollow out a healthy-looking congregation.

The call to our church is clear. Hold fast to Christ. Reject the small compromises that feel harmless. Remember that the same Jesus who warns us also holds out nail-scarred hands. His grace is still available, and His call still stands.

Key Takeaways

  • Jesus displays a powerful image. (Revelation 2:18)
  • Jesus affirms maturity in the faith. (Revelation 2:19)
  • Jesus warns of false teachers. (Revelation 2:20-23)
  • Jesus encourages those who avoid evil. (Revelation 2:24-25)
  • Jesus promises great things to those who endure. (Revelation 2:26-29)
